Key Responsibilities Relay Commissioning Technician:
Perform commissioning, functional testing, and troubleshooting of protective relays (electromechanical, digital, microprocessor-based) for high-voltage substations and industrial electrical systems. Validate and test protective schemes including overcurrent, distance, differential, transformer, generator, bus, and feeder protection. Interpret and verify design drawings, schematics, logic diagrams, and relay settings. Conduct relay configuration and programming using vendor-specific software (e.g., SEL, GE, ABB, Siemens). Perform end-to-end relay testing using secondary injection test sets (e.g., Omicron, Doble, Megger). Document test procedures and results in detailed commissioning reports. Coordinate with engineering, construction, and utility teams to ensure successful integration of protection systems. Perform function testing of substation control circuits on relay panel, transformers & circuit breakers. Perform end-to-end relay testing using relay test software and analyze the operation of the relay based on the fault type run.
Required Qualifications for Relay Commissioning Technician: 3+ years of hands-on experience installing, maintaining, testing & repairing protective relays in transmission, generation or distribution level substations. Ability to develop relay test plans necessary to test the relays per EPS and customer specifications. Ability to calibrate & perform functional tests on both electromechanical and micro-processor based protective relays for substations. Capable of trouble shooting distribution and transmission controls circuits Knowledge of relay test software is required. Doble ProTest or Protection Suite preferred. Experience installing, maintaining, testing, or repairing circuit breakers, transformers, switchgear, or similar equipment is desired. Ability to operate test equipment needed for the project. Ability to function as an on-site lead for the project, assign tasks, prioritize activities and interface with customers. Ability to read and fully understand protection and control schematic diagrams and wiring diagrams, and catch mistakes and problems with the drawings and design when comparing with accepted engineering and customer standards. Ability to determine and interpret customer’s requirements and provide final deliverables including as built prints and all test results meeting specified requirements Ability to review relay settings and determine the relay logic matches the design on the schematics as well as customer standards. This would include that the CT Ratios are correct as well as the trip outputs
